The Legend of Fangren
Chapter 6 A Fairy-like Figure, Appearing and Disappearing
A few days later.
"A prescription, a prescription."
Luohe nudged the sleeping Fang Shi, but Fang Shi was awakened by the noise outside.
When he lifted the curtain of the carriage, his first thought was that he couldn't see the sky. Upon closer inspection, he realized that a huge, towering mountain had blocked out the horizon.
The largest peak in Cangmu Valley is called Canglong Peak. It is said to be 10,000 meters high and cannot be climbed by ordinary people. Only cultivators who have completed the Inner Heavenly Cycle can reach the top.
The Longhe Sect is located above this mountain, with its buildings encircling the mountain in layers, and it is said that on a clear, cloudless day, it can be seen from the bottom of the mountain, resembling a coiled dragon.
The long staircase leading to the heavens below the sect resembles a snake, winding its way up from one side of the mountain.
Many ordinary people, unwilling to accept their lack of qualifications, tried to climb up and knock on the mountain gate, but they all gave up halfway, or even died on the mountain and never came down.
"You two should get out of the car quickly."
Today is the day that the Dragon River Sect opens its gates to the world. The Ascension Platform below the long steps to the heavens is crowded with people of all kinds. Poor commoners and noble families alike are all here, looking up at the sky from the foot of the mountain, hoping to ascend to heaven in one step.
Zhang Kongming led the two children through the crowd, walking several hundred meters until they arrived at the long steps.
"Wow……"
The two children were truly amazed; this one square called Dengtiantai was as big as the entire Qiaocun village.
Not to mention the sons of those high-ranking officials and noble families, all of whom rode in black carriages adorned with colorful relief carvings—how magnificent!
If Zhang Kongming hadn't told them a lot about the outside world on the way here, they wouldn't have recognized him at all.
"Kongming, it's been a long time. You've finally come back."
Suddenly, the crowd on the platform heard a voice, not loud, but loud enough to drown out the noise of thousands of people.
The entire room fell silent.
"It's an elder from the Dragon River Sect!"
Someone shouted, and the clan members inside had already seen the newcomer, while the common people on the outer circle, guided by others, could only vaguely see a streak of light coming down from the mountain from more than a hundred meters away.
A pale blue light fell like a shooting star, crashing to the ground with a thud, raising a cloud of dust that scattered in surprise, startling the black horse into neighing and nearly causing it to lose control.
"What a grand display."
Fang Shi, who had closed his eyes due to the stimulation of the light dust, opened them and saw an old man with a white beard appear in front of Zhang Kongming at some point. The two seemed to know each other and exchanged a few pleasantries upon meeting.
"Elder Liu, how have you been?"
"I'm fine, I'm fine, hahaha."
The old man's name was Liu Yiyuan, an elder of the Longhe Sect, also known as Mu Benxiang. This year, he was appointed as the steward for recruiting disciples.
"Kongming, it's rare to see you bring someone back. Did you perhaps witness a rare genius on the way?"
"There is indeed one."
Zhang Kongming gestured for Luo He to step forward and introduced him, saying, "Luo He, this is Liu Yiyuan, Elder Liu, who is in charge of the medicine hall in the sect. You will inevitably suffer injuries after you embark on your cultivation journey, and you will certainly receive his care in the future. Come, pay your respects."
Luo He immediately performed the etiquette he had learned in the past few days, bowing to Liu Yiyuan as a junior.
Then Zhang Kongming introduced Luohe to Liu Yiyuan: "This child is an orphan from a small village in Qingzhou, but she has obtained the Golden Manifestation and has excellent aptitude. She is a top-tier talent. I cherish her talent, so I brought her to the sect. It is a good thing for the sect to have such a talent."
"Oh?"
Upon hearing this, Liu Yiyuan looked Luo He up and down again, clicking his tongue in praise: "No wonder, no wonder I felt a sharpness in his eyes the first time I saw him, and I could even sense a murderous aura in his Wood Profound Qi. With such talent, becoming a Heavenly Rank disciple is no problem."
Those around who heard these words all turned their gazes to the Luo River. Some looked on with amazement and curiosity, while others lowered their eyes and glanced sideways, their thoughts unknown.
"Fangzi, I feel so uncomfortable." Luohe got goosebumps all over and involuntarily stepped back to Fang Shi's side.
Fang Shi patted him on the shoulder and said, "Calm down, this is the fate of a genius."
Unexpectedly, Luo He's action drew Liu Yiyuan's attention to Fang Shi again, so he asked, "And who is this young man...?"
Zhang Kongming said, "He is Luo He's childhood friend. The two have relied on each other since they were young. Unfortunately, he is of mediocre talent. I was entrusted by Luo He to bring him to the sect to see if he can find a job."
"Oh." Liu Yiyuan's interest immediately waned. He only glanced at Fang Shi and knew that Zhang Kongming was just saying nice things.
This talent is far from ordinary; it's like falling off a cliff to the bottom of a valley—a rarity even among ordinary people.
Such an ordinary person, once he gets to the mountain, might not even be able to catch his breath, let alone find a job.
That's really aiming too high.
But so be it. If a sect can accept a disciple with top-notch aptitude, it can naturally tolerate an overconfident mortal. However, even a servant has his own rules. If he can't even finish his duties, don't blame him for being kicked out of the sect.
Fang Shi naturally sensed the other party's disdain, but this was commonplace in the Xuan Realm, and he didn't care.
On the contrary, his mind was not on the sect trial at all. In any case, the low-level Heaven Rank trial had nothing to do with him. As a good-for-nothing, he only needed to focus on climbing the Heavenly Ascension Stairs. The other disciples had a lot more to consider.
The Dragon River Sect trial is divided into three stages, the first of which is to test aptitude.
Most of the family's children had their fortunes told by cultivators from a young age, and the first test was just a formality. Only children from ordinary families would feel nervous about it.
In front of everyone, Liu Yiyuan was surrounded by immortal energy, summoned a long sword, and stepped on it to rise into the air.
"The time has come. The sect trial begins!"
A loud bell rang out from the misty clouds atop the mountain. Several strong and powerful servants carried a huge immortal stone and placed it in the center of the Ascension Platform, creating a wave of air. This showed how heavy the immortal stone was, something no ordinary person could move.
Following them were several elders from the sect, both men and women, who looked like celestial beings, stepping on mystical artifacts, their robes fluttering. The elders had an air of otherworldly grace, while the younger ones were also exceptionally beautiful.
Anyone who sees it will be captivated.
This reflects both humanity's yearning for beauty and its obsession with immortality.
Fang Shi was no exception.
No matter how many fantasy novels there were in his previous life, none of them were real. Zhang Kongming and the others had not displayed many great supernatural powers on their journey. Now that he had seen the flying immortals with his own eyes, how could he not feel a long-lost sense of emotion?
Besides, the scenery here is quite nice—as he looked up, he saw a beautiful elder woman above him, wearing a long dress that was partially hidden.
Hmm... so far only he seems to have discovered it; everyone else is focused on the Immortal Stone.
"Snapped!"
Suddenly, he felt a tap on his shoulder and turned around to find it was Master Zhang.
"Young man, do not look at what is improper."
Fang Shi nodded hurriedly, but still couldn't help asking, "Immortal Master, is our sect so open-minded?"
"Of course not." Zhang Kongming clearly knew this elder. "So if you are discovered, the consequences will be dire."
"Oh, oh..." Fang Shi cautiously shrank his neck.
It seems that the method of "kindly reminding the elder to expose himself, and then being appreciated by the elder to enter the sect" is no longer feasible.
Let's take a look at the aptitude test, folks. It's an essential and exciting part of any cultivation novel.
